The difference between many web pages and news articles is that web pages often look like: ------- This is a paragraph that goes like this and ends here. And a new paragraph starts here and continues until it ends. ------- While in news that would be: ------- This is a paragraph that goes like this and ends here. And a new paragraph starts here and continues until it ends. ------- And webby people achieve the former by ending paragraphs with
